Output d40002182571ed30549d21f3d6eda764acb9a34b22ca1d1f58e3ba149e7928e7:1

value
525413
script pubkey
OP_0 OP_PUSHBYTES_20 846e889626e04325763424d58b38ef3208250baf
address
bc1qs3hg393xuppj2a35yn2ckw80xgyz2za0agpwg2
transaction
d40002182571ed30549d21f3d6eda764acb9a34b22ca1d1f58e3ba149e7928e7
confirmations
205812
spent
true